The definitive ranking of the world’s top 100 private cloud companies is published by Forbes in partnership with Bessemer Venture Partners and Salesforce Ventures. For the eighth consecutive year, the Cloud 100 reviews submissions from hundreds of cloud startups and private companies. The Cloud 100 evaluation process involved ranking companies across four factors: market leadership (35%), estimated valuation (30%), operating metrics (20%), and people & culture (15%). For market leadership, the Cloud 100 enlists the help of a judging panel of public cloud company CEOs who assist in evaluating and ranking their private company peers.

The Azure Marketplace is an online market for buying and selling cloud solutions certified to run on Azure. The Azure Marketplace helps connect companies seeking innovative, cloud-based solutions with partners who have developed solutions that are ready to use. GTM Partners’ ROI Studies analyze all the categories a vendor is in and uses G2 data to better understand traffic patterns in those categories looking at the growth and quality of customer reviews to guide the analysis. GTM Partners also performs customer interviews, providing a voice of the customer along with in-depth research and data analysis.
